Council Member Slavinskas noted that Bill Nos. 110-92 through 114-92 have been
requested by the Petitioner to be continued until the meeting of Monday,January 25, 1993.
He also noted that the Petitioner has requested that Bill No. 115-92 be continued until the
meeting of Monday, January 11, 1993.
Accordingly, the only Bill before the Committee was to review Bill No. 89-92 which
would amend the Zoning Chapter of the South Bend Municipal Code. Council Member
Slavinskas noted that this Bill is currently listed under unfinished business and is the
Signage Zoning Ordinance which was acted upon at the last Council Meeting.
Mr. John Byorni noted that apparently the proper Bill was never formally of record with
the City Clerk's Office. He noted that the proper Bill was heard by the Area Plan
Commission and that all of the public discussion and all of the questions raised on Bill No.
89-92 was on the proper Bill except for the filing with the City Clerk. Therefore today's
action would be merely to correct the fact that the wrong Bill was on file with the City
Clerk. The Council Attorney noted that a motion to reconsider would be necessary by a
Member of the Council who voted in favor of Bill No. 89-92 at the last meeting. This
motion would need a two-thirds majority in order to pass. Formal public hearing on the
Bill would then take place. She suggested that Council Member Slavinskas could make
such a presentation from the Chair as Chairperson of the Zoning and
Vacation Committee.
Following further discussion, Council Member Coleman made a motion, seconded by
Council Member Washington, that Bill No. 89-92 as amended by sent favorably to the
Common Council and that there be a proper motion to reconsider the Bill at tonight
meeting. The motion passed.
Council Member Slavinskas then noted that he plans to begin action on the proposed "0-
Zoning" Bill early next year. He stated that he is concerned with regard to parking in front
yards and perhaps an 0-Zoning and an 0-1 Zoning classification may be necessary.
